The short version

San Luis Obispo has roughly average household income, with a median household income of $57,365.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$513,900.

Frequently asked

How many people live in San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A?

San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A has about 269,637 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A?

The typical household in San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A earns about $57,365 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A expensive?

In San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A, the median home is worth about $513,900, and the typical rent is about $1,118 a month.

How educated are people in San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A?

About 30.6% of adults age 25 and over in San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A?

About 12.9% of people in San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A live below the federal poverty line.

Has San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A grown since 1990?

Yes, San Luis Obispo-Paso Robles, CA has grown since 1990. The population has added about 52,475 residents, a change of about 24 percent over that period.
